sql server如何利用不同语种语言显示报错消息
发表于:2025-02-23 作者:千家信息网编辑
千家信息网最后更新 2025年02月23日,这篇文章主要讲解了sql server如何利用不同语种语言显示报错消息,内容清晰明了,对此有兴趣的小伙伴可以学习一下,相信大家阅读完之后会有帮助。问题:生产环境的操作系统和数据库可能是英文版的,而我们
千家信息网最后更新 2025年02月23日sql server如何利用不同语种语言显示报错消息
这篇文章主要讲解了sql server如何利用不同语种语言显示报错消息,内容清晰明了,对此有兴趣的小伙伴可以学习一下,相信大家阅读完之后会有帮助。
问题:
生产环境的操作系统和数据库可能是英文版的,而我们的母语是中文,如果英语能力差点,可能有时对英语环境下的数据库脚本报错的英文提示看不懂,如果直接拿英语错误提示通过翻译工具去翻译,也不一定就是完全翻译得100%准确。
解决方案:
通过set language指定语种语言,使sql server的报错以该语种语言的形式呈现。
脚本:
/* 说明:通过set language指定语种语言,使sql server的报错以该语种语言的形式呈现 脚本来源:https://www.cnblogs.com/zhang502219048/p/12826544.html 参考:https://docs.microsoft.com/zh-cn/sql/t-sql/statements/set-language-transact-sql?view=sql-server-2017 参考表:select * from sys.syslanguages*/--Divide by zero error encountered.set language US_ENGLISHbegin try declare @i int = 1 / 0end trybegin catch select ERROR_MESSAGE() as ErrorInfoend catchgo--遇到以零作除数错误。set language 简体中文begin try declare @i int = 1 / 0end trybegin catch select ERROR_MESSAGE() as ErrorInfoend catchgo--發現除以零的錯誤。set language 繁體中文begin try declare @i int = 1 / 0end trybegin catch select ERROR_MESSAGE() as ErrorInfoend catchgo--0 除算エラーが発生しました。set language 日本語begin try declare @i int = 1 / 0end trybegin catch select ERROR_MESSAGE() as ErrorInfoend catchgo--0으로 나누기 오류가 발생했습니다.set language 한국어begin try declare @i int = 1 / 0end trybegin catch select ERROR_MESSAGE() as ErrorInfoend catchgo
脚本运行结果(以英语、中文(简体、繁体)、日语、朝鲜语(韩语)为例):
看完上述内容,是不是对sql server如何利用不同语种语言显示报错消息有进一步的了解,如果还想学习更多内容,欢迎关注行业资讯频道。
语种
语言
脚本
中文
内容
英语
不同
消息
形式
数据
数据库
环境
错误
英文
参考
学习
提示
操作系统
以英
兴趣
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
丰台回收二手服务器价格查询
汽车软件开发用什么软件
天堂1db数据库
什么是数据库无关性
eve服务器每天维护
网络技术学习计划表模板
web浏览数据库
全市网络安全工作专题会议
服务器操作系统2012
语音标注数据库兼职
煤矿选煤厂的软件开发
服务器 硬盘分区
steam崩坏三服务器
网络安全专业学科评价
网络安全模型内容
csgo今天服务器怎么了
计算机数据库外国文献
plc如何修改数据库
数据库数据模型的作用
如何在表格中选中多行数据库
hp服务器磁盘怎么设置
计算机网络技术中职书籍
数据库分析实验数据下载
关于加强网络安全工作的报告
天津智慧食堂一码通软件开发定制
国家网络安全违规行为举报邮箱
苏州互联网软件开发服务费
数据库生成随机整数函数
政府网络安全宣传周的总结
江山淘客软件开发时间